If you run OD as an administrator under Windows 8, you can add a SysStats docklet.  If you don't run as admin, OD crashes as soon as you select SysStats from the docklet list.

Even if you run OD as admin, context-clicking the SysStats docklet on the dock and selecting Load (to load a meter theme/icon) will crash OD.  It's 100% repeatable on my system.

I haven't tried completely disabling UAC, but I shouldn't have to, I don't think.
